IN THE H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T MADRAS DATED: 18-03-2026 CORAM THE HON'BLE MR.JUSTICE K.KUMARESH BABU P.Ashok Kumar ..Petitioner(s)
Vs P.K.Periyasamy (Deceased), Anusuya ..Respondent(s)
Prayer: Civil Revision Petition filed under Article 227 of the Constitution of India, praying to set aside the Fair and Decreetal Order dated 09.03.2022 in I.A.No.2 of 2019 in O.S.No.50 of 2016 and restore IA.No.1 of 2019, on the file of Sub Court, Rasipuram, allow the Civil Revision Petition.
For Petitioner(s): Mr.S.Kalyanaraman For Respondent(s): Mr.C.Prabakaran
ORDER
The present Civil Revision Petition has been filed to set aside the Fair and Decreetal Order dated 09.03.2022 in I.A.No.2 of 2019 in O.S.No.50 of 2016 and restore IA.No.1 of 2019, on the file of Sub Court, Rasipuram, allow the Civil Revision Petition.
2. Heard Mr.S.Kalyanaraman, learned counsel for the petitioner and Mr.C.Prabakaran, learned counsel for the respondent.
